== Background == The idea for the story of ''Sixth Column'' was proposed by [[John W. Campbell]], who had written a similar unpublished story called "All" (it would eventually be published in the anthology ''[[The Space Beyond]]''). Heinlein would later write that he "had to reslant it to remove racist aspects of the original story line" and he also wrote that he did not "consider it to be an artistic success."<ref>Robert A. Heinlein, foreword to "Solution Unsatisfactory" in R. A. Heinlein, ''Expanded Universe''. Ace Books, 1981, p. 93.</ref> Heinlein's work on Campbell's "All" was considerably more than just a re-slanting; Campbell's story was felt to be unpublishable as it stood, written in a pseudo-archaic dialect (sometimes inconsistently), and provided no scientific explanations for miraculous powers of the American super-weapons, which the PanAsians have no explanation for other than to conclude that weapons' powers must be divine. Science fiction writer-critic [[George Zebrowski]] believed that Heinlein intended the novel's Calhoun, who, after going insane, believes the false religion created by the Americans, as a parody of Campbell himself.<ref>''The Space Beyond'', Pyramid 1976, p. 284.</ref> The bulk of Heinlein's work on the novel, e.g. the explanations of the weapons' effectiveness and the strategy for the Americans' rebellion, is not present in "All".
